North Jetty Cleanup

Saturday, November 16, 2019
9:00 am12:00 pm
North Jetty on Bolivar Peninsula

The North Jetty at the southeast end of 17th Street in Port Bolivar is adjacent to Bolivar Flats Shorebird Sanctuary and is a popular recreation destination. Unfortunately many people who use the jetty aren't good about properly disposing of trash, and it winds up between the rocks of the jetty. High tides float the trash out of the rocks and from there into the sanctuary. It is easiest to get the trash when it is in the jetty. Houston Audubon is planning a cleanup Saturday, November 16, 2019, from 9 AM to Noon to gather the trash and the fishing line that is often such a hazard to our local wildlife, and we could sure use your help. Meet us at the base of the jetty and we will provide you with gloves, trash grabbers, and bags. If you plan to attend please bring your own refillable water bottles, wear sturdy shoes or boots that can get muddy or wet and wear clothing that will protect you from the sun and the mosquitoes (hat, sunglasses, etc.)

Edith Moore Work Party

Saturday, November 16, 2019
9:00 am12:00 pm
Edith L. Moore Nature Sanctuary

Join us at the Edith Moore Nature Sanctuary for a morning of gardening and sanctuary maintenance. We work 9 AM – 12 PM, once a month on the 4th Saturday from September through April (3rd Saturday in November and December). Activities include trail maintenance, filling bird feeders and baths, litter pick-up, native gardening, and invasive species removal. It's a great way to enjoy the outdoors and meet like-minded friends! Bring water, sunscreen, bug repellent & gloves/clippers if you have them. Wear closed-toe shoes & long pants. Bring a sack lunch if desired. Children of any age are welcome with their parent/chaperone. (Minimum age without a parent/chaperone is 14 years.) There is a maximum of 30 participants on a workday.
